Introduction: Head of Region (MEA), Custom Events, The Economist Impact Events The Economist Group is the leading source of analysis on international business and world affairs. We deliver our information through a range of formats, from newspapers and magazines to conferences and electronic services. What ties us together is the objectivity of our opinion, the originality of our insight, and our advocacy of economic and political freedom around the world. The Economist Impact Events is the leading provider of international forums for senior executives seeking new insights into strategic issues. These meetings include industry conferences, management events, and government roundtables held around the world. Each meeting organized by the events teams delivers objective and informed analysis. Meetings provide unusually high-level forums where senior executives can gain insights, exchange views and compare strategies. We are recruiting a Head of Region (MEA) for a custom events position to grow bespoke sponsorship revenue from a portfolio of custom events across our Middle East and Africa regions. The role will be responsible for managing and growing the custom business in the region by mirroring and implementing the global strategy and overseeing the commercial execution. The position reports to the VP, Head of Commercial, Global Events, with a dotted line to the MENA commercial director. While there will be some direct line management, the Group runs a matrix structure, and the role also requires the sensitivity to motivate and direct staff in other teams whilst respecting business unit-specific reporting lines and structures. Accountabilities: In this role, you will be expected to:
  • Implement the regional plan for the business in conjunction with the global strategy led by the Head of Commercial for custom events and in collaboration with the MENA commercial director.
  • Work with the partnership sales team in a matrix structure to maximize the cross-sell opportunities. Alongside, you\xe2\x80\x99d be expected to liaise with marketing, programming, and the Global Events team.
  • Manage a direct sales manager for custom events
  • Own a personal sales target and regional (MENA) revenue target region for long-term strategic partnerships for bespoke events.
  • Work with the MEA partnership teams for integrated pitches and expand into the key accounts and GCP accounts in the region.
  • Work closely with third-party agents representing The Economist Group in the region to expand commercial opportunities in GCC & African countries.
  • Ensure alignment with programming teams for the pro-active custom events topics specific to regions, and implement a go-to-market strategy to create compelling propositions.
  • Seek feedback and interact closely with sponsors throughout the life of the event cycle(s) to ensure the project/event is running on the track and meeting their expectations
  • Monitor and report on the business\'s revenue in the region while maintaining personal responsibility in executing the sales process and maximizing revenue.
  • Ability to confidently and persuasively convey the merits of The Economist Group\'s capabilities to clients and prospects in all written and verbal communications while maintaining the high quality and professional image of The Economist
  • Have a deep understanding of the high-end consumer demographic and the most senior-level business decision-makers and their media and purchasing habits for the confirmed category
  • Grow a new client base for the verticals assigned
  • Act as the Global Sales Lead on identified event key accounts if and when required
Experience, skills and professional attributes: The ideal skills for this role are:
  • Experience of managing client-focused teams in a consultative project or events (program, sales, or marketing) environment
  • A demonstrated track record of driving successful projects that include substantial client interactions
  • Excellent people and project management skills
  • Experience running and managing business development/sales teams
  • Experience presenting to and negotiating with senior decision-makers of large multi-national corporations
  • Strong intellectual curiosity and a keen interest in the editorial subject matter of Economist events
  • Ability to generate ideas and transform good ideas into practice
  • Solid experience with Powerpoint, Excel, and Word
  • A good team player with the ability to think strategically and tactically
  • Fluency in English and any additional language, such as Arabic, is a plus
  • Flexibility to travel
